body {font-size: 12px; font-weight: normal; margin: 0px; padding: 0px; background-color: #CCCCCC; text-align: center; BACKGROUND-IMAGE: url(tlo.gif);}

div.logo {text-align: center; width: 100%; margin-left: auto; margin-right: auto;}
div.srodek {text-align: center; width: 800px; height: 100%; margin-left: auto; margin-right: auto; background: #E1E1E1;}
div.stopka1 {text-align: center; width: 800px; height: 13px; margin-left: auto; margin-right: auto; background: #FF0000; font-family: verdana; font-size: 10px; text-decoration: none; color: #FFFFFF;}
div.stopka2 {text-align: center; width: 800px; margin-left: auto; margin-right: auto; font-family: verdana; font-size: 10px; text-decoration: none; color: #626262; background: #FFFFFF}
a.stopka2:link, a.stopka2:visited  {font-family: verdana; font-size: 10px; text-decoration: none; color: #626262;}
a.stopka2:hover {font-family: verdana; font-size: 10px; text-decoration: none; color: #000000;}
a.stopka2 {font-family: verdana; font-size: 10px; text-decoration: none; color: #626262;}
table.top_p2 { border-color: #FFFFFF; height: 100%; width:100%;}
td.top_p2 { border-color: #FFFFFF; height: 100%; width:100%; BACKGROUND-IMAGE: url(gradiend.gif); BACKGROUND-REPEAT: repeat-x; text-align: center;}
div.news_data {text-align: left; width: 87.5%; margin-left: auto; margin-right: auto; font-family: verdana; font-size: 10px; text-decoration: none; color: #626262;}
div.news_tytul {text-align: left; width: 87.5%; margin-left: auto; margin-right: auto; font-family: verdana; font-size: 13px; text-decoration: none; font-weight: bold; color: #424242;}
div.news_tresc {text-align: justify; width: 87.5%; margin-left: auto; margin-right: auto; font-family: verdana; font-size: 12px; text-decoration: none; color: #626262; padding-top: 2px; padding-bottom: 2px;}
div.news_wiecej {text-align: right; width: 87.5%; margin-left: auto; margin-right: auto;}
a.news_wiecej:link, a.news_wiecej:visited  {font-family: verdana; font-size: 10px; text-decoration: none; color: #FF0000;}
a.news_wiecej:hover {font-family: verdana; font-size: 10px; text-decoration: none; color: #626262;}
table.srodek {height: 100%; width:100%; border-collapse: collapse;}
td.srodek_lewa {background: transparent; width: 20px; text-align: center;}
td.srodek_pasek {background: #FF7373; width: 160px; text-align: center; vertical-align: top; padding-top: 10px;}
td.srodek_glowna {background: transparent; width: 620px; text-align: center; vertical-align: top; padding-top: 10px;}
td.pasek_paseczki {background: #FF0000; width: 1px;}
table.pasek {width:100%; border-collapse: collapse;}
td.pasek_lewa {background: transparent; width: 50%; text-align: left; font-family: verdana; font-weight: bold; color: #FFFFFF;}
td.pasek_prawa {background: transparent; width: 50%; text-align: left; font-family: verdana; color: #FFFFFF;}
div.dossier {width:100%; height: 14px; text-align: center; font-family: verdana; color: #FFFFFF; font-size: 12px; font-weight: bold;} 
hr.pasek {width: 85%; color: #FFFFFF; background-color: #FFFFFF; border-width: 0; height:1px;}
table.news {background: transparent; width: 100%; border-collapse: collapse; text-align: center;}
td.news_mini {background: transparent; width: 30%; vertical-align: top;}
td.news_tresc {background: transparent; width: 57%; text-align: justify;  margin-left: auto; margin-right: auto; font-family: verdana; font-size: 12px; text-decoration: none; color: #626262; vertical-align: top;}
td.news_mini_puste {background: transparent; width: 7%;}
div.news_mini {text-align: center; width: 100%;}
hr.news {width: 87.5%; }
div.komentarze {text-align: center; width: 87.5%; margin-left: auto; margin-right: auto; font-family: verdana; font-size: 12px; text-decoration: none; color: #626262;}
legend.komentarze_data {text-align: left; font-family: verdana; font-size: 10px; text-decoration: none; color: #FF0000;}
div.komentarze_info {text-align: justify; width: 95.5%; padding-top: 5px; padding-bottom: 5px; font-family: verdana; font-size: 12px; text-decoration: none; color: #626262;}
input.comm {border-width:1; border-color:#FF0000; background-color:#E1E1E1; color=#424242; font-size:12; font-family:tahoma;}
input.comm2 {border-color:#FF0000; font-size:12; font-family:tahoma;}
textarea.comm2 {border-color:#FF0000; font-size:12; font-family:tahoma;}
fieldset {border: normal pink; border-width:2px;}
div.omnie {text-align: justify; width: 87.5%; margin-left: auto; margin-right: auto; font-family: verdana; font-size: 12px; text-decoration: none; color: #626262; padding-top: 2px; padding-bottom: 2px;}
table.omnie {height: 100%; width:87.5%; border-collapse: collapse;}
td.o_mnie {width:87.5%;}
td.omsl {width:30%; vertical-align: top;}
td.omsr {width:100%; vertical-align: top;}
table.omnie_dane {height: 100%; width:87.5%; border-collapse: collapse;}
td.omsl1 {width: 50%; font-family: verdana; font-size: 12px; text-decoration: none; color: #626262; text-align: left; vertical-align: top; padding-top: 3px; padding-bottom: 3px;}
td.omsl2 {width: 50%; font-family: verdana; font-size: 12px; text-decoration: none; color: #626262; text-align: center; vertical-align: top; padding-top: 3px; padding-bottom: 3px;}
div.barwy {width: 100%; text-align: center; font-size: 14px; font-weight: bold; color: #FF0000;}
legend.wyniki_rok {text-align: left; font-family: verdana; font-weight: bold; font-size: 14px; text-decoration: none; color: #FF0000;}
div.wyniki {text-align: center; width: 87.5%; margin-left: auto; margin-right: auto; font-family: verdana; font-size: 12px; text-decoration: none; color: #626262;}
div.wyniki_lista {text-align: left; width: 95.5%; padding-top: 5px; padding-bottom: 5px; font-family: verdana; font-size: 12px; text-decoration: none; color: #626262;}
div.ksiega {text-align: center; width: 87.5%; padding-top: 10px; margin-left: auto; margin-right: auto; font-family: verdana; font-size: 15px; text-decoration: none; color: #626262;}
legend.ksiega_podpis {text-align: left; font-family: verdana; font-size: 10px; text-decoration: none; color: #FF0000;}
div.ksiega_wpis {text-align: justify; width: 95.5%; padding-top: 5px; padding-bottom: 5px; font-family: verdana; font-size: 12px; text-decoration: none; color: #626262;}
div.wyscigi_lista {text-align: center; width: 87.5%; margin-left: auto; margin-right: auto; font-family: verdana; font-weight: bold; font-size: 16px; text-decoration: none; color: #626262;}
legend.galeria {text-align: left; font-family: verdana; font-size: 12px; text-decoration: none; color: #FF0000;}
div.linki { width: 100%;  background: transparent; font-size: 13; font-family: verdana;  text-decoration: none; color: #000000; font-weight: normal; text-align: center;padding-left: 0px; padding-right: 0px; padding-top: 0px; padding-bottom: 8px; text-indent: 0px;}
div.barwy_linki {width: 100%; font-size: 15px; text-align: center; font-weight: bold; color: #FF0000;}
a.linki_wiecej:link, a.linki_wiecej:visited  {font-family: verdana; font-size: 13px; font-weight: bold; text-decoration: none; color: #626262;}
a.linki_wiecej:hover {font-family: verdana; font-size: 13px; font-weight: bold; text-decoration: none; color: #FF0000;}
div.notka {width: 100%; font-size: 11px; text-align: center; font-weight: bold;}
td.my_bike_main {vertical-align: top; text-align: center; font-size:12; font-family:tahoma; text-decoration:none;}
td.my_bikel { padding-top: 5px; padding-left:5px; padding-right:5px; padding-bottom:10px; vertical-align:center; text-align:center; font-size:12; font-weight:bold; font-family:tahoma; text-decoration:none;}
td.my_bike { padding-top: 5px; padding-left:5px; padding-right:5px; padding-bottom:10px; vertical-align:center; text-align:center; font-size:12; font-family:tahoma; text-decoration:none;}
a.powrot { color: #7A7A7A; font-size: 9; font-family: verdana; text-align: right;}
td.sponsor {text-align: center; width: 50%; font-family: verdana; font-size: 12px; text-decoration: none; color: #626262;}
td.media {text-align: center; width: 25%; font-family: verdana; font-size: 12px; text-decoration: none; color: #626262;}
div.glowna {background: white; width: 620px; text-align: center; vertical-align: top; padding-top: 10px;}
div.glowna2 {background: white; width: 520px; text-align: center; vertical-align: top; padding-top: 10px;}

